This week, we will be joined by Brittney Hauke (she/they). Brittney Hauke is a 3rd-year Ph.D. Candidate in Materials Science and Engineering at Penn State University. She previously got her Master's in Materials Science and Engineering from Arizona State University and their BA in Physics and Studio art at a small liberal arts school called Coe College.
